Service was polite but slow. It was not a busy time for them and our appetizer took a while to receive. Our food came shortly after our appetizer. We decided to order a dessert when we were almost finished eating and that took another 15-20 minutes to get. Our kids were chomping at the bit to leave. This is probably a better place for a date night when you don't care how long you're there. Atmosphere is nice inside and on their outdoor patio! Food was pretty good! I'd say 4/5 stars overall, that is why I didn't give this place 3/5 stars for slow service and an inattentive experience. We had the: *Truffle Fries 4/5 Stars *Kids Meal Lollipop Corndogs 3.5/5 Stars *Steak Tacos 4/5 Stars *1 LB Wings w/ Buffalo Sauce (they don't bread their wings) 4/5 Stars *Beignets Basket for dessert 5/5 Stars!!! We would come back just for the Beignets, they were even better than we thought they'd be!

Menu said Baja Fish tacos with homemade chips and salsa. Salsa was flavorless almost like tomato purée, chips were burnt and cold. Neither appeared home made. For $16 plus you get 3 fish sticks on a street taco tortilla.

Size of the fish compared to a French fry

Ordered the lunch Tacos and the size of the fish on the tacos was laughable. Literally barely bigger than a French fry. I asked the waitress "is this normal?" and commented that this felt like an incredibly small amount of food. Waitress said that they are all like this. I asked what could be done and my only option was to buy another fish taco. I couldn't even order a steak one, the chef said "no" to that when the waitress asked. Taste was decent but nothing amazing. It's hard for food to taste good when you know you're getting ripped off. Service was good and the waitress was nice.

Whelp, I honestly thought this place was going to be a disaster. It looks like a nice place at first glance; the ambiance is functional, new bohemian, with lots of wood accents and hanging Edison lamps. However, when we arrived, the kitchen was in disarray, and the server didn't even greet us. He jumped right into our drink order before we even had a chance to look at the craft cocktail menu, and didn't seem to know his cocktail menu, so I ended up with well gin. Turns out he'd mixed up which of our drinks had Hendricks and which had well gin, so he never asked me what I wanted. He whisked away before we even had a chance to order starters, leaving us with questions about the menu as he took orders from people seated after us. That's a lot to go wrong in under five minutes! Fortunately, he recovered nicely later. We had an array of dishes, ranging from the crispy cauliflower and whiskey fries (also known as poutine) to pizza, fried chicken, and tacos. Everything came out as expected and delicious, and the second round of drinks was even better after the initially disappointing drink, which was their version of a Zombie Tiki Cocktail. The server went the extra mile to make up for the earlier mistakes, so in my mind, that earns them four stars for a good recovery, getting out of the weeds, and making things right. Unfortunately, they didn't start like that from the beginning. So nothing not to recommend this place, except maybe go at a less busy time, and expect the server not to know his menu or how his tablet works, and plan to be patient.

Located in a little strip mall, this place was better than expected. Food was so good I forgot to take pictures. But we ordered the Baja fish tacos, there are pickled jalapeños chopped in so be advised if you can't do spicy. We also got the steak frites, medium rare of course. Cooked perfectly! Fries were great as well. I got a light and refreshing cocktail, the Bee Keeper. Will definitely get that one again. Our server was funny and right on point. My date said this place sounded fancy, but it's very casual, low key vibes in here. The music and TV wasn't too loud so you can carry on a conversation without having to strain to hear each other. We will definitely be back!!

I have been to proof several times and each time it improves. As soon as the door opened, I was greeted with a big smile and prompt seating at a table. The place has a moody cool vibe, almost reminiscent of speakeasy. We were quickly approached by our friendly server with water. We capitalized on Happy hour and ordered the Whiskey Fries. They showed up in all their glutinous glory; fries slathered with whisky peppercorn gravy, cheddar cheese and caramelized onions. Each bite was scrumptious and decadent, though I wished the fries were cooked a tad more. My friend and I shared the Prime Rib dip and opted for the side salad. I had the ranch dressing, which was deliciously herbaceous and tasted homemade. Every shred of lettuce, carrot and tomato was fresh and assembled with care, the homemade croutons were a kiss of perfection. The dip sandwich had some delightfully crunchy but not too hard bread, with the thinly sliced prime rib, onions, cheese and the myriad of other magical flavors melting into a bite of heaven. I was almost disappointed that I split a plate with my friend! Definitely the best thing I've ever had there. We topped off the evening with beignets with a luscious berry sauce for dipping. I've never had beignets before and wasn't sure if they were supposed to be hard to cut in half. The powdered sugar covers everything on the table, but a nibble with that sauce is worth it all. They are chewy yet puffy, sweet yet not overly sweet. Only downside was that it took almost 30 minutes from order to hitting our table, but the server comped them without us asking due to the wait. Incredibly thoughtful, even though we never complained. Amazing service and food...can't wait to go back!

I have nothing but good things to say about this business. From the food to the waitstaff, we have been happy every time. We've been here for brunch, lunch and dinner. I definitely recommend the Brussels Sprout appetizer. Idaho Melt and Buttermilk Fried Chicken Sandwich are fantastic. Tried the Sunday Night Pasta our last visit. Great pasta dish. Really enjoyed the variety of meat. Bee Sting and Taco Pizza definitely worth trying! Brunch favorite is the Smoked Brisket & Sweet Potato Hash.
